## Changelog — Larkspool 4.2.0

Changed defaults: Larkspool now pins all transitive dependencies to exact versions at build time rather than allowing caret ranges. Plugin authors should verify that their declared minimums are still satisfiable, since the resolver no longer floats to the newest patch release. Existing lockfiles remain honored. The defaults now applied to every fresh plugin scaffold are as follows.

deployment values, yahop-tahop:
ulawyn:
  log_level: info
  metrics_host: metrics.ulawyn.qorvellabs.internal
  pool_size: 4

Subject: Queuewright cut-over done

Hey Marla,

Quick recap: we flipped Queuewright's broker to log compaction last night. Old time-based retention is gone, so tombstones now actually clear stale keys instead of lingering for a week. Consumer lag on the ledger topic dropped almost immediately, and the replay job finished clean this morning. Nothing weird in the dashboards so far. For the review, the current settings on the compaction service are below.

settings of hawif-haweg:
[casax]
team = zordor
access_code = ac_120661
owner = julath.joreth
host = casax.nelvrolabs.local
port = 9000
peer = lamix.orvexnet.local
salt = 8ebf1d72
pin = 4107

Finance Review Summary — Proposed Acquisition of Tarnwell Analytics

For department heads only. Initial valuation places Tarnwell at 6.2x trailing revenue, within our approved range. Diligence flagged modest deferred-liability exposure, now quantified. Cash position supports the transaction without new debt. The steering group meets Thursday to finalise terms. Please read the note below before that session.

board note of tagug-hahag: Praionax Logistics is in early talks to buy Julaxek Group for about $36.3 million. The Julmir launch date is March 1, and nothing goes to the press before then.